Your contract needs to define all of the terms to which you have actually already agreed, including the realty commission. Generally, the seller pays 6 percent of the sales cost of the house for real estate commissions, with half going to their own realty representative and half going to the purchaser's representative.

Another factor to look at: The length of the contract itself. Look for a contract restricted to six months or less. In a competitive seller's market, it can take less than thirty days to offer a home, according to NAR. If your agreement is much longer than that and you still have not sold your house in a reasonable time frame, you wish to have the ability to switch to another representative.
